I was born and bred in Paris but I have made London my home and I absolutely love my adopted city of over 30 years.
I am a lover of history and art of any kind and I bring that passion to every tour I lead. Whether you’re eager to explore royal history, discover hidden street art, I create experiences that are both informative and fun, tailored to your interests and pace.
I can show you the “must-see” locations, from centuries-old landmarks such as Westminster Abbey, the Tower of London and St Paul’s Cathedral, to world-class museums (British Museum, National Gallery, Tate Modern, Victoria & Albert, Churchill War Rooms).
I also enjoy conducting walks exploring areas such as Westminster and St James’s, the City of London where the Romans landed and established Londinium, the East End & Spitalfields area that has seen waves of immigration from the 1500s onwards, as well as Covent Garden & theatreland.
If you want to go a bit further afield, I can show you around Hampton Court Palace, Windsor or Maritime Greenwich.
I like to think of myself as easy going with a very relaxed and light hearted approach to guiding. Giving the clients in my care a good time is every bit as important as the information they hear.
Bilingual French/English and accredited to guide in both languages.
